Research Profile

I have extensive experience successfully conducting randomized clinical controlled trials. I am Principal and Co-Principal Investigator for the University of Florida (UF) College of Medicine-Jacksonville site of the Adult AIDS Clinical Trials Group (AACTG), Pediatric AIDS Clinical Trials Group (PACTG), and International Maternal Pediatric Adolescent AIDS Clinical Trials Group (IMPAACT) studies, sponsored by National Institute of Health, 1994-Present. In addition, I have developed national and international clinical guidelines in conjunction with federal agencies. I served as a writing member, USPHS Task Force Recommendations for Use of Antiretroviral Agents during Pregnancy for Maternal Health and Reduction of Perinatal Transmission of HIV; Adult AIDS Clinical Trials Groups (ACTG) – Special Review Committee Member; and member of the Perinatal transmission Committee, Pediatric AIDS Clinical Trials Group (PACTG), Obstetrical Working Group of PACTG; and Women’s Health Committee, Adult AIDS Clinical Trials Group (ACTG). Member, Office of AIDS Research Advisory Council (OARAC), NIH, 2004-2007.
